
About the Author
Murray R. B remner received a Bachelor of Science from the University of
Saskatchewan in 19 81, a Mas ter of Computer Science from Concordia Univer-
sity in Montreal in 1984, and a Doctor ate in Mathematics fro m Ya le Univer-
sity in 1989. He spent one year as a Postdoctoral Fellow a t the Mathematical
Sciences Res e arch Institute in Berkeley, and three years as an Assistant Pro-
fessor in the Department of Mathematics at the University of Toronto. He
returned to the Department of Mathematics and Statistics a t the University
of Saskatchewan in 1993 and was promoted to Professor in 2002. His research
